No, mine is a USCC TP2 and it works perfectly. it is made for the Sprint TP2 but everything is in the same place.

I really needed the usb cable as mine is separating from the mini usb end. The horizontal pouch is cool, it has an extra loop to secure the pouch to your belt along with the belt clip. So, now when I am on my Harley I don't have to worry about it slipping off at all! The stylus doesn't fit the shape of the TP2 though, but will stay in the slot.
As I said a steal at twice the price! I may just order another in the event that something fails. Don't mistake a good deal for exceptional quality. The "rubberized" snap on cover is plastic and will probably shatter on a good fall to the pavement. As long as it saves the phone then it was a success.

I have the silicone cas from a previous post in the thread and that bounced like a ball when i dropped it on my kitchen floor. The clear silicone started to yellow a little and that is why I do not want to use it unless this one breaks. I will say that if you are a flash addict this is not the snap on for you. Very difficult to get off, very easy on. The plastic is hard and I do not trust continuous removal.
